Spring Super Green Salad

Spring super green salad

 

This Spring Super Green Salad is made using the unbeatable trio of greens, asparagus, broccolini and green beans, so you know it’s going to be healthy. The greens are the star of the show, but honestly, the tangy, herbaceous salad takes this salad to a level of amazingness that you really need to experience. 

It’s also packs a nourishing punch with it’s rich content of folate, vitamins A, C and K, fibre, and potent antioxidants that support immune health and reduce inflammation. The vitamin C from the lemon zest enhances iron absorption from the greens, while the healthy fats from olive oil increase the bioavailability of fat-soluble vitamins.  To top it off, the toasted hazelnuts and creamy goat’s cheese not only add a layer of texture and richness but also contribute healthy fats, protein, and calcium, making every bite not just delicious but deeply nourishing. 

This salad is perfect for your spring dinner party, BBQ or lunch with friends, and it will have your guests obsessed! It pairs perfectly with some grilled meat or some fresh seafood. Bon appetite!

Spring Super Green Salad

A vibrant and refreshing green salad, featuring tender steamed greens, a zesty herbed dressing, crunchy toasted hazelnuts, and creamy marinated goat cheese.
Prep Time 10 minutes
Cook Time 10 minutes
Course Appetizer, Dinner, Entertaining, Salad, Side Dish
Cuisine Australian, Fusion, Mediterranean
Servings 6

Ingredients
  

  • 2 bunches of broccolini ends trimmed
  • 2 bunches of asparagus ends trimmed and cut into 2-inch pieces
  • 450 g green beans ends trimmed
  • 1 small handful of chives finely chopped
  • 1 small handful of dill finely chopped
  • 1 small handful of parsley finely chopped
  • 1 lemon zest and juice
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il extra virgin
  • 2 tablespoons maple vinegar or red wine vinegar as a substitute
  • 2 teaspoons seeded or whole grain mustard
  • 1/3 cup toasted hazelnuts coarsely chopped
  • 1 teaspoon sea salt
  • 1/2 teaspoon black pepper
  • 1 teaspoon nigella seeds plus extra for garnish
  • 80-100 g marinated goat's cheese crumbled

Instructions
 

  • Steam or blanch the broccolini, asparagus, and green beans until just tender, about 2-3 minutes. Immediately transfer the vegetables to an ice water bath to chill and stop the cooking process. Drain well once cooled.
  • To make the dressing, combine the finely chopped chives, dill, parsley, lemon zest, lemon juice, olive oil, maple vinegar, seeded mustard, salt, pepper, and nigella seeds. Mix together to ensure all components are evenly combined.
  • Place the drained vegetables in a large serving platter or bowl. Pour the dressing over the vegetables and toss them arounds gently to ensure they are thoroughly coated in the herbaceous dressing.
  • Top with the chopped toasted hazelnuts, crumbled goat's cheese, and a sprinkle of additional nigella seeds.
  • This salad can be served immediately or kept in the refrigerator until ready to serve. It pairs beautifully with grilled meats or fish.
